SORU
28 ŞUBAT 2011, PAZARTESİ


Geçerli dizin ve dosya'in dizin

Python ne komutu yürütmeden ben dosyanın nerede olduğunu bulmak için (tabii ki iki farklı komutlar kullanın) geçerli dizin çalıştırıldığında terminal nerede olduğumu () edebilir miyim?

CEVAP
28 ŞUBAT 2011, PAZARTESİ


Güncelleme

Soruya doğru cevap verildi ve dosya dizin istedi:

os.path.dirname(os.path.realpath(__file__))

Geçerli çalışma dizini os.getcwd() kullanmak için [Düzenleme:yorum] tarafından belirtildiği gibi

Bu akımın yolunu bulmakdizinos modülü (os.path özellikle) ve 5 ** dosyası. Başka bir dosya yolu dosya yolu ile __file__ yerini almak için onun konumunu belirlemek için çalıştırmak istediğiniz.

realpath belirtilen dosya kurallı yol adını döndürür. os.path işlevleri visit the manual tam listesi için.

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• ecf150king

    ecf150king

    20 Ocak 2006
  • karneson

    karneson

    23 Temmuz 2006
  • SketchBookPro

    SketchBookPr

    6 Mayıs 2009